Quality Assurance
According to John Smith, a quality control expert at Global Steel Solutions, “The quality of steel pipes is paramount. Importers should always request mill test reports and certifications that align with international standards like ASTM, API, or ISO. This not only ensures the pipes meet the necessary specifications but also helps avoid costly issues down the line.”

Material Specifications
Another critical factor highlighted by Mark Thompson, a materials engineer, is understanding material specifications. “Different applications require different steel grades, wall thicknesses, and finishes. It’s crucial to clearly define the requirements before reaching out to manufacturers. This specificity helps eliminate misunderstandings and ensures the right product is procured.”
Cost Considerations
David Lee, an export financing advisor, reminds potential buyers about the significance of cost analysis. “It’s not just about the price of the pipes themselves; other costs like shipping, insurance, and customs duties can greatly affect the final price. A comprehensive cost breakdown will help in making more informed financial decisions.”
Logistics and Transportation
Logistics plays a vital role in the success of steel pipe export transactions. “Understanding the shipping methods available and transit times is crucial,” advises Rachel Green, a logistics manager. “Working with an experienced freight forwarder who specializes in heavy materials can ensure that the pipes arrive on time and without damage.”
Legal Compliance
Compliance with international trade laws is another area that requires careful consideration. Michael Wright, a trade compliance specialist, states, “Export regulations can vary significantly from one country to another. It’s essential to consult with legal experts to ensure that all documentation is in order and that you adhere to local and international laws.”
